The “Designing 007: 50 Years of Bond Style” exhibition recently opened at the Burj Khalifa. 

“Designing 007 is shaking up the Dubai entertainment
landscape, as the latest international high-profile event and another first for
the Middle East,” Ahmad Al Falasi, executive director of group operations at Emaar Properties, said. “Dubai is an ideal host
for the exhibition, offering a distinct synergy for design masterpieces and a
unique level of excitement that Burj Khalifa and James Bond evoke. Over the
next three months, visitors to downtown Dubai can revel in all things ‘Bond’ in
a series of exciting showcases.”

 

A kickoff event for the exhibition included stars,
exhibition curators, VIPs and dignitaries. Among those in attendance were Caterina
Murino, a leading actress in Casino Royale; Irka Bochenko from Moonraker; and
Tonia Sotiropoulou from Skyfall.

 

“Barbican Centre is delighted to have the opportunity to
bring ‘Designing 007’ to Burj Khalifa in Dubai,” Neil McConnon, head
of Barbican International Enterprises, Barbican Centre, said. “Dubai’s
dynamism, glamour and energy are in many ways the perfect setting for Bond. We
hope the audience here will enjoy taking a journey through the craftsmanship
and artistry that have made Bond so enduring.”
